The PCSDS-District Management Division (DMD)-North co-facilitates the conduct of Youth Environmental Camp 2022

The Palawan Council for Sustainable Development Staff-District Management Division (DMD)-North co-facilitated the conduct of Youth Environmental Camp 2022 at Tay Lelong’s Pension House in Taytay, Palawan, on October 28-30.

Organized by Malampaya Foundation Incorporated (MFI) in partnership with Local Government Unit (LGU)-Taytay, Department of Environment and Natural Resources-Community Environment and Natural Resources Office (DENR-CENRO), Malampaya Sound Protected Landscape and Seascape, and Department of Education, it was participated by selected 48 junior students from Liminangcong National High School, Banbanan National High School, Malampaya San Jose National High School, and St. Ezekiel Moreno High School.

Discussed in the three-day environmental camp were the Role of Youth in Sustainable Environment; Coastal Resource Management and Marine Protected Area; Major coastal habitats; SEP Law; Basic First Aid / C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R); Expanded National Integrated Protected Areas System (ENIPAS) Law, along with other practical and reflection activities.

With the theme “Nature is our Future”, the activity was held in consonance with Malampaya Foundation Incorporated΄s Barangay Aquatic Habitat and Underwater Regeneration Activity (BAHURA) aimed at crafting coastal programs and solutions instrumental in the coastal management and recovery of abused marine resources.
